MySQL自带卸载文件位置指南
mysql自带的卸载文件在哪

首页 2025-06-15 08:57:27



MySQL自带的卸载文件在哪?全面解析MySQL卸载过程 MySQL作为广泛使用的开源关系型数据库管理系统,在安装和卸载过程中都有一套相对标准的流程

    然而,很多用户在进行MySQL卸载时,常常困惑于如何找到MySQL自带的卸载文件以及如何进行彻底的卸载

    本文将详细解析MySQL卸载文件的位置以及卸载步骤,帮助用户顺利完成MySQL的卸载工作

     一、MySQL卸载文件的位置 MySQL的卸载文件位置取决于操作系统和安装方式

    以下是一些常见操作系统中MySQL卸载文件的位置及卸载方法: 1. Windows系统 在Windows系统中,MySQL的安装目录通常位于`C:Program FilesMySQL`或`C:ProgramFiles (x86)MySQL`

    卸载MySQL可以通过以下两种方式: - 控制面板卸载:打开控制面板,点击“程序”,然后选择“程序和功能”

    在程序列表中,找到MySQL相关的软件,右键点击并选择“卸载”

     - 命令行卸载:使用命令行工具进行卸载,命令格式为`msiexec /x {ProductCode}`

    其中`{ProductCode}`是MySQL安装包的Product Code,可以在安装目录下的`my.ini`文件或注册表中找到

     需要注意的是,控制面板卸载方式更为直观和简单,而命令行卸载方式则适用于需要自动化或脚本化卸载的场景

     2. Linux系统 在Linux系统中,MySQL的安装目录通常位于`/usr/local/mysql`或`/opt/mysql`

    卸载MySQL通常通过包管理器来完成,以Ubuntu为例,可以使用以下命令: sudo apt-get remove --purge mysql-server mysql-client mysql-common sudo apt-get autoremove sudo apt-get autoclean 这些命令会卸载MySQL服务器、客户端和公共文件,并清理不再需要的依赖包

     3. macOS系统 在macOS系统中,如果使用Homebrew安装MySQL,可以通过Homebrew来卸载

    使用以下命令: brew uninstall mysql 这条命令会卸载MySQL及其相关文件

     二、MySQL卸载步骤详解 为了确保MySQL被彻底卸载,避免残留文件和配置对系统造成影响,建议按照以下步骤进行卸载: 1. 停止MySQL服务 在进行卸载之前,首先需要停止MySQL服务

    在Windows系统中,可以通过任务管理器或服务管理器来停止MySQL服务

    在Linux和macOS系统中,可以使用系统服务管理工具来停止MySQL服务

     2. 卸载MySQL软件 根据操作系统和安装方式,使用上述提到的卸载方法卸载MySQL软件

    在卸载过程中,请确保选择正确的MySQL版本和组件进行卸载

     3. 删除残余文件 卸载完成后,需要手动删除MySQL的安装目录和数据目录

    在Windows系统中,通常位于`C:Program FilesMySQL`和`C:Program Files(x86)MySQL`以及数据目录(如`C:ProgramDataMySQLMySQL Server X.YData`)

    在Linux系统中,数据目录通常位于`/var/lib/mysql`

    在macOS系统中,数据目录的位置可能因安装方式而异

     4. 清理注册表(仅适用于Windows系统) 在Windows系统中,卸载MySQL后可能还需要清理注册表中的相关项

    可以使用注册表编辑器(`regedit`)来删除与MySQL相关的注册表项

    常见的注册表项路径包括: - `HKEY_LOCAL_MACHINESYSTEMControlSet001ServicesEventLogApplicationMySQL` - `H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esEventLogApplicationMySQL` - `HKEY_LOCAL_MACHINESOFTWAREMySQL`(如果存在) 请注意,在编辑注册表之前,请务必备份注册表,以防万一出现不可预见的问题

     5. 删除环境变量配置(可选) 如果MySQL的环境变量配置被添加到系统环境变量中,需要在卸载后删除这些配置

    在Windows系统中,可以通过系统属性中的“高级系统设置”来编辑环境变量,并删除与MySQL相关的路径

     三、卸载后的清理工作 为了确保MySQL被彻底卸载并避免潜在的问题,建议在卸载后进行以下清理工作: - 删除配置文件:通常位于/etc/my.cnf或`/etc/mysql/my.cnf`(Linux系统)或`C:ProgramDataMySQLMySQL Server X.Ymy.ini`(Windows系统)

     - 删除日志文件:通常位于`/var/log/mysql`(Linux系统)或`C:ProgramDataMySQLMySQL Server X.YData`(Windows系统,如果日志文件被存放在数据目录中)

     - 删除用户和组:如果创建了专门的MySQL用户和组,可以在卸载后删除它们

    在Linux系统中,可以使用`userdel`和`groupdel`命令来删除用户和组

     四、注意事项 - 备份数据:在进行卸载之前,请务必备份MySQL数据库中的重要数据

    一旦卸载完成,数据将无法恢复

     - 检查依赖:在卸载MySQL之前,请检查是否有其他应用程序或服务依赖于MySQL

    如果有,请确保在卸载之前解除这些依赖关系

     - 权限问题:在Linux和macOS系统中,卸载MySQL可能需要管理员权限

    请确保使用具有足够权限的用户账户来执行卸载操作

     五、结论 MySQL的卸载过程并不复杂,但需要注意细节和步骤的完整性

    通过本文的介绍,相信用户已经了解了MySQL自带卸载文件的位置以及如何进行彻底的卸载

    在进行卸载操作时,请务必遵循上述步骤和注意事项,以确保卸载过程的顺利进行和系统的稳定性

    如果遇到任何问题或疑问,建议查阅MySQL官方文档或寻求专业人员的帮助

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道